Ferran Torres gives his verdict on Antoine Griezmann amid Man City transfer speculation

Ferran Torres has had his say on the stories linking Antoine Griezmann with a move to the Etihad this summer.

With financial turmoil engulfing Barcelona, the Catalan club are reportedly eager to sell Griezmann with reports claiming Manchester City could target the French World Cup winner this summer.

Speaking to Spanish outlet Marca, City's young attacker Ferran Torres gave his verdict on the forward with a potential move for Griezmann on the cards.

“He’s a great player,” Torres declared.

“Obviously, he’s at Barça; let’s see what can happen. I don’t know if [Pep] Guardiola has spoken to him.

“City are one of the best teams in the world, and they want to have the best players to win everything. If he comes, fine; if not, we’ll keep working."

Manchester City are understood to be keen on recruiting a forward this summer following the departure of Sergio Aguero. The club has also been linked with a sensational move for Harry Kane, with reports suggesting a major £100m bid has been made by the Eastlands outfit.

Considering Barcelona's financial troubles, Griezmann could offer a cheaper alternative in order to fill the void in City's squad, although City have told the club they are not interested in a deal at this moment.

The 30-year-old looked back to his best last season after a disappointing first campaign at the Nou Camp, registering 20 goals 13 assists in a fruitful campaign that saw La Blaugrana win the Copa del Rey.

The Frenchman would be well suited to the false nine role under Guardiola. However, as he is now in his thirties City are reluctant to fork out a massive sum for the Barcelona forward.

Considering how much Ferran Torres impressed at times last season, the 2021/22 campaign may see Guardiola place even more trust in the Spanish international, who looked full of confidence at Euro 2020.
